Fans go wild as David Miller’s finishing heroics seal dramatic win for DC in last-over thriller against RCB at IPL 2026

Table of Contents
Delhi Capitals (DC) pulled off a thrilling six-wicket win over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) in Match 26 of the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2026 at the M. Chinnaswamy Stadium. In a chase that went down to the final over, DC showed nerves of steel, with David Miller delivering a match-winning cameo to take his side over the line with just one ball remaining.
After being put in to bat, RCB posted 175/8 in their 20 overs, powered by an impressive knock from Phil Salt. The opener was in sublime touch, scoring 63 off 38 balls, striking four boundaries and three sixes. He provided a strong platform alongside Virat Kohli, who made a brisk 19.
Devdutt Padikkal and Rajat Patidar chipped in with handy contributions, while Tim David added late impetus with a quickfire 26 off 17 balls. However, regular wickets in the middle overs halted RCB’s momentum. Delhi Capitals’ bowlers kept things tight, with Axar Patel leading the charge with figures of 2/18. Kuldeep Yadav and Lungi Ngidi also picked up two wickets each to ensure RCB remained within reach.
Chasing 176, Delhi Capitals didn’t have the best of starts as Pathum Nissanka fell early. KL Rahul then took control of the innings, playing a fluent knock of 57 off 34 deliveries. His innings, featuring six fours and two sixes, laid the foundation for the chase.
Tristan Stubbs played a crucial supporting role that turned into a match-defining innings. The right-hander scored a composed 60 off 47 balls, anchoring the innings through the middle phase. Despite a few hiccups with wickets falling at intervals, Stubbs ensured DC stayed in the hunt. Axar Patel also made a valuable contribution of 26 runs, keeping the required rate under control heading into the final overs.

With 15 runs required off the final over, the pressure was firmly on Delhi Capitals. That’s when Miller stepped up and showcased his finishing prowess. The experienced southpaw smashed two towering sixes and a boundary in the over, turning the game decisively in DC’s favour.
Miller remained unbeaten on 22 off just 10 balls, playing a sensational cameo under pressure to guide his team home at 179/4 in 19.5 overs. His late assault proved to be the defining moment of the match.
For RCB, Bhuvneshwar Kumar was the standout performer, finishing with figures of 3/26 and briefly swinging momentum in his team’s favour. Krunal Pandya picked up a wicket as well, but the rest of the bowling unit struggled, especially in the death overs where Miller took control.
